How much coffee should you use?

Why Pod Star Delivers More in Every Cup

Nespresso Original

Pre-packed: 5.5g

Pod Star: 5.5g

Vertuo

Pre-packed: 7–13g*

Pod Star: 9g

Lavazza Compatible

Pre-packed: 5g

Pod Star: 6g

Aldi K-fee / Caffitaly / Verismo

Pre-packed: 7.1g

Pod Star: 5.5g

Espressotoria

Pre-packed: 6.5g

Pod Star: 4.5g

*Vertuo pod fill varies by size: Espresso (7g), Double Espresso (10g), Gran Lungo (9.5g), Mug (13g), Alto (12–14g).

A café-style espresso typically uses ~11g of coffee per shot.

More coffee = more flavour. Pod Star puts you in control of your brew.

Grind, Flow and Pour guide for reusable pods

Grind

Too fine = clogs. Too coarse = weak coffee.
Medium-fine is best for reusable pods.

Flow

A steady, even stream means your grind and tamp are just right.
Adjust if it flows too fast or too slow.

Pour

The final step — add milk or finish it black.
Just the way you like it.
